It sounds like you just need to use a toner/purple shampoo. It will help tone down the orange and make your hair ash-ier. I'm assuming the ombré kit was pretty much just bleach?

From my experience a beige blonde ( which has warm and ash shades sametime, for ex X.36 ) helped me to fight orange tint, also smth with natural and ash pigments like X. 26 etc/ X is the level.
( if you are interested in this 'magic' numbers then:
Ash pigments -> 1, 6 ( purple both)
Natural -> 0, 2, <- both green/ 7-> more brownish):-)

Purple shampoo won't really do much to it, purple cancels/tones yellow tones, I would stick with the ashy toner instead, ash=blue blue cancels orange (in this case the copper/brassy tone) I mean you can try the purple shampoo but you wouldn't see much of a difference try the wella t14 toner, they have it available at sally's. and your hair is definitely not a level 7 I would say it's more around a 4 maybe 5. Definitely stay away from drug store hair color, try to use professional colors you can find at sally's they have a really good argan oil color line that repairs previously colored treated hair.
